Revival City College builds new class block

The new block will enhance the school with 12 additional classes, an office, a library and a science laboratory.

REVIVAL City College opened earlier this year with five classes but is in the process of having another class block built, which will house many more classes and facilities.

Jenlyn Construction began building this new block (phase two) in August and it should be completed in November.

“They have done an absolutely amazing job so far,” said Karen van den Oever, operational director of Revival City. “We are so excited to see the end result.”

Currently, Revival City has five classes, which cater for Grade R to Grade Two children. Next year, the new block will enhance the school with 17 additional classes, an office, a library and a science laboratory.

NEW BUILDING: Revival City’s big new building in progress of being constructed.

Even though from next year Revival City will only accommodate Grade Three and Grade Four learners additionally, they will cater for Grade R to Grade Seven from 2019, which will then mean the total school capacity will be 550 learners. Everything has also been registered by the Gauteng Department of Education.

Revival City is fully staffed for next year, with all teachers registered with the South African Council for Educators. What these educators have most in common is a love for teaching, children and especially the Lord.

The teachers’ and the school’s focus, in general, is to teach children who they are in Christ and to give them the confidence to know that they can do everything with the Lord’s love. Another important focal point is to engage and communicate with learners’ parents. The school believes that both home and school life influences how children develop.
